Commute
Most residents drive alone or carpool, with a notably high carpool rate.
Victorville Town Center residents rely heavily on car travel, with an exceptionally high carpool rate indicating community commuting patterns.
| Drive Alone Rate | 64.1% |
|---|---|
| Carpool Rate | 32.8% |
| Main Commute Time | 30-45 minutes |

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the median home price in Victorville Town Center?
The median home price is $300,907, which is less expensive than 95.1% of California neighborhoods.
How diverse is the neighborhood?
The neighborhood has a high percentage of residents with Mexican ancestry (56.9%) and notable African ancestry (5.2%).
What are common commute methods?
Most residents drive alone (64.1%) or carpool (32.8%), with carpooling rates among the highest nationally.
